How much does a family medicine physician earn in Pflugerville, TX?

The average family medicine physician in Pflugerville, TX earns between $122,000 and $344,000 annually. This compares to the national average family medicine physician range of $141,000 to $336,000.

Average family medicine physician salary in Pflugerville, TX

$205,000
